About

Halewood Central is the central ward of Halewood in the Metropolitan Borough of Knowsley, Merseyside. It functions as a residential and local-services hub, with rows of housing, a shopping parade, primary schools, a community centre and a parish church serving day-to-day needs. Short streets and small green verges sit around the shops and community buildings. Regular bus services run from the area to Liverpool city centre and neighbouring towns, providing links for work, education and shopping without relying on private car travel.

Industry sits close to the residential core: a long-standing vehicle assembly plant on the southern edge has shaped employment and the local supply chain for decades. Small industrial and retail units cluster nearby, and allotments, playing fields and a local park provide space for sport and events. Community groups run youth activities and volunteer projects from the centre, while council-led regeneration work has focused on improving public spaces and the high street within the ward.

Area overview

On average Halewood Central has moderate deprivation and very low crime levels, with around 38 crimes per 1,000 residents per year. Approximately 4.6% of homes in this area are social housing provided by a local council or housing association. The average income per household in Halewood Central is £46,520 per year. There are 3 schools in Halewood Central: 2 primary (0 Outstanding and 1 Good) and 1 secondary (0 Outstanding and 1 Good). Halewood Central is home to around 5,402 people, with a population density of about 4,137.2 per km2.

Property prices in Halewood Central

Based on 70 recent sales, the median property price is £212,500 in Halewood Central area, with individual transactions ranging from £100,000 up to £400,000.
